Key Features β Leica 80mm f/1.4
80mm Summilux-R Optics: The Summilux designation marks this as Leica's f/1.4 optical line, known for high contrast, accurate color rendition, and smooth tonal transitions.
Fast f/1.4 Maximum Aperture: Allows shooting in low-light conditions and produces a shallow depth of field with strong subject separation from the background.
Leica R Mount: Designed for the Leica R SLR system, and adaptable to a range of modern mirrorless cameras via widely available third-party adapters.
Full Frame Coverage: Projects a full image circle for use on full frame film and digital Leica R bodies without vignetting.
Manual Focus Only: Precise manual focus ring suits deliberate shooting styles and adapts well to cinema and video workflows when used on mirrorless systems.
Portrait-Friendly Focal Length: The 80mm field of view offers flattering subject rendering at natural working distances, making it well suited to portraiture and editorial work.

Description β Leica 80mm f/1.4
The Leica Leitz 80mm f/1.4 Summilux-R is a prime lens built for the Leica R mount system, covering a full frame image circle. The f/1.4 maximum aperture is the headline specification here, offering strong light-gathering performance and the ability to work with a very shallow depth of field when needed. At 80mm, the focal length sits in the standard range, making it a natural fit for portraiture, close editorial work, and a variety of other photographic disciplines.
Focusing is handled entirely manually β there is no autofocus and no image stabilization β placing full control with the photographer. A 67mm filter thread makes it straightforward to add circular polarizers, ND filters, or other accessories from the broad range of 67mm filter options available on the market. The lens weighs 700g, which gives it a substantial, quality feel.
For photographers already invested in the Leica R system, or those looking to adapt a fast 80mm prime to another platform, the Summilux-R offers a compelling combination of aperture speed and focal length versatility.
